Solved No post on newly built PC? Help needed!

Status
Not open for further replies.
Hello!

Specs:

CPU: Intel Core i5-9400F

RAM: Two 8gb sticks from a HP prebuilt

PSU: Corsair CX600

GPU: Nvidia RTX 2060

Motherboard: ASRock Z390 Pro4

All the components have been tested in another system except the motherboard. I don't have another compatible CPU. If I don't have the RAM sticks in A1 and B1 the system seems to boot but doesn't post. The fans turn on and the GPU lights turn on. There is no display at all. I am plugged into the GPU and not the motherboard. After some time (>1min) the system turns off again.

I have reseated the CPU, RAM and GPU. I have reconnected the 24-pin, CPU 8-pin and GPU PCI 8-pin connectors. Twice. I have tried a single stick of RAM in each slot at a time and all 2-stick combinations.
